The Productivity Commission investigated through its study into Planning, Zoning and Development Assessment how the states and territories planning and zoning systems impact upon competition and how cities function. It also looked at appeals, planning mechanisms, land supplies, (including maintaining adequate land supplies) and removing unnecessary protections for existing businesses from new competitors. The Terms of Reference were broadened to include Development Assessments (DAs) as they are so integral to the process of planning.

The report provides an effective snapshot of the planning system across all states and territories. The Report shows that there are significant variations in planning frameworks around the country and clearly identifies that there is no effective benchmarking occurring and that establishing this nationally would be difficult using the current framework.
